We are looking for a Senior Earth Observation Expert with strong expertise in EO (Earth Observation) data elaboration, processing, and interpretation to join our AI team focused on downstream applications and prototyping.
You will play a key role in handling and exploiting SAR and Optical EO data, extracting actionable insights, and supporting the development of innovative AI-driven geospatial solutions.

Tasks and activities
The scope of work will include:
- EO Data Elaboration & Processing: process, refine, and enhance SAR and Optical EO datasets for diverse applications.
- Advanced Data Exploitation: apply scientific methodologies to interpret EO signals, extract information, and enhance data usability.
- Feature Extraction & Modeling: develop techniques for deriving meaningful insights from EO imagery, including spectral, temporal, and spatial analysis.
- Downstream Application Development: contribute to AI-driven EO applications, supporting the handling, processing and integration of remote sensing data into machine learning workflows.
- Prototyping & Innovation: collaborate with the AI team to create proof-of-concept solutions that demonstrate the value of EO data in various domains.
- Multi-Sensor Fusion: integrate data from multiple EO sources, including free and commercial satellites.
- Scientific Research & Technical Support: stay updated on the latest advancements in EO processing, AI, and geospatial analytics to drive innovation.
Skills and experience
The following skills and experience are mandatory:
- Master’s/University degree or equivalent qualification in Environmental Engineering, Aerospace, or a related field. A PhD in Earth Observation will be considered an asset.
- At least 3 years proven experience in EO data elaboration, focusing on both SAR and Multispectral/Optical data processing and analysis.
- Strong scientific understanding of EO signals, remote sensing physics, and geospatial interpretation techniques.
- Proficiency in EO data processing software like QGIS, SNAP, GDAL, ESA Toolboxes.
- Knowledge of EO platforms such as Google Earth Engine, Sentinel Hub, or AWS OpenEO.
- Strong analytical and problem-solving mindset, with a research-driven approach to EO data exploitation.
- Desire to work both autonomously and as part of a team, in an international multicultural environment.
- Solution oriented mindset, with a customer focused communication skill.
- Fluent in English, both written and spoken.
The following skills and experience would be highly desirable:
- Experience with AI/ML techniques for EO data analysis, including deep learning for feature extraction and classification.
- Programming skills in Python (or MATLAB/R) for EO data handling and feature extraction.
- Familiarity with Machine Learning frameworks such as TensorFlow, PyTorch, or Scikit-Learn for geospatial applications.
- Understanding of AI-based techniques for change detection, object recognition, and EO-driven predictions.
- Knowledge of data fusion techniques for combining EO with ancillary geospatial datasets.
